Psychologists are highly trained professionals who apply scientific principles to assess, diagnose, treat, and prevent a wide range of emotional, cognitive, and behavioral challenges. Their work is fundamental to helping individuals, couples, families, and groups navigate life's difficulties, improve their mental health, and achieve greater personal and social functioning. Pursuing psychologist jobs means committing to a path of continuous learning and profound human connection, where your expertise can transform lives across diverse settings. The typical responsibilities of a psychologist are vast and varied, reflecting the breadth of the field. Commonly, professionals in these roles conduct detailed psychological assessments using interviews, psychometric tests, and behavioral observations to formulate diagnoses and understand client needs. A core function involves providing evidence-based therapeutic interventions,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T), or trauma-informed counseling, tailored to client goals. Psychologists also develop treatment plans, monitor client progress, and maintain confidential clinical records. Beyond direct client work, responsibilities often include consultation with other healthcare providers, developing and delivering psychoeducational programs, and contributing to research or organizational wellness initiatives. In many psychologist jobs, practitioners may also provide crisis intervention, conduct risk assessments, and offer guidance on coping strategies and resilience-building. To qualify for psychologist jobs, individuals must meet specific educational and professional standards. This almost universally includes completing an accredited undergraduate degree in psychology followed by further postgraduate study, such as a Master's or Doctoral degree, which involves substantial supervised clinical practice. Attaining registration or licensure with a relevant national or state psychology board is a mandatory requirement for clinical practice. Key skills for success in this profession include exceptional active listening and communication abilities, deep empathy and ethical integrity, strong analytical and assessment skills, and cultural competency. Psychologists must be adept at building therapeutic rapport, maintaining professional boundaries, and applying critical thinking to complex human situations. A commitment to ongoing professional development is essential to stay current with evolving therapeutic modalities and ethical guidelines.
